Cold intensifies in Chuadanga as temperature drops to 12°C

Chuadanga recorded its lowest temperature of the season on Friday at 12.6 degrees Celsius, with humidity at 88 percent.

The information was confirmed by the Chuadanga Meteorological Office at 9am. Earlier, at 6am, the temperature had been recorded at 12.8 degrees Celsius, when humidity stood at 96 percent.

Zaminur Rahman, an observer at the Chuadanga First Class Weather Observatory, said the minimum temperature at 9am was 12.6 degrees Celsius with 88 percent humidity.

He added that night and early-morning temperatures may continue to fall over the next few days. This is the lowest temperature recorded in the district so far this winter, though not the lowest in the country.

Meanwhile, the cold has intensified as temperatures have dipped. Although bright sunshine appeared after 9am, it did little to ease the chill. The cold wind made the weather feel even colder.

Because of the drop in temperature, movement in Chuadanga town remained sparse in the morning. Except for essential needs, most people stayed indoors.

Low-income residents especially day labourers, van pullers, and rickshaw-pullers suffered the most from the cold.
